DD is not eating

I think she's only had 2 ounces (max) since yesterday afternoon/ evening.  She'll act like she's hungry, take a few sips, then seal up. 

She usually has 3 or so ounces every 3 hours. 

She had her first round of shots yesterday.  Could it be related? 

Either way - would you be concerned?  I know little ones have growth spurts/ times when they slow down . . . but if this keeps up much longer it will seem a little extreme to me.

  • The biggest concern would be keeping her hydrated.  Is she still having wet diapers?   I would definitely call the pedi by this afternoon if she's still refusing.  They can certainly have days where they are less hungry, like taking half their normal amount, but your DD seems beyond that.  I bet its the shots, but I'd see if they have recommendations for keeping her hydrated.  Hope she feels better soon!
